Abstract
- First study that systematically compared IAM/NEM in SDS-PAGE artifact inhibition.
- The artifact inhibition activity of both agents is concentration dependent.
- 5Â mM NEM achieves the same inhibition effect as 40Â mM IAM under same conditions.
- NEM retained activity after prolonged sample heating, whereas IAM did not.
- NEM has a better inhibition effect than IAM on all tested IgG4 proteins.
